java.lang.Object org.acplt.oncrpc.OncRpcClient org.acplt.oncrpc.OncRpcTcpClient
public class OncRpcTcpClient
ONC/RPC client which communicates with ONC/RPC servers over the network using the stream-oriented protocol TCP/IP.

- if an I/O error occurs.public OncRpcTcpClient(java.net.InetAddress host, int program, int version, int port, int bufferSize, int timeout) throws OncRpcException, java.io.IOException
OncRpcTcpClient
object, which connects
to the ONC/RPC server at host
for calling remote procedures
of the given { program, version }.
Note that the construction of an OncRpcTcpClient
object will result in communication with the portmap process at
host
if port
is 0
.
host
- The host where the ONC/RPC server resides.program
- Program number of the ONC/RPC server to call.version
- Program version number.port
- The port number where the ONC/RPC server can be contacted.
If 0
, then the OncRpcUdpClient
object will
ask the portmapper at host
for the port number.bufferSize
- Size of receive and send buffers. In contrast to
UDP-based ONC/RPC clients, messages larger than the specified
buffer size can still be sent and received. The buffer is only
necessary to handle the messages and the underlaying streams will
break up long messages automatically into suitable pieces.
Specifying zero will select the default buffer size (currently
8192 bytes).timeout
- Maximum timeout in milliseconds when connecting to
the ONC/RPC server. If negative, a default implementation-specific
timeout setting will apply. Note that this timeout only applies
to the connection phase, but not to later communication.
OncRpcException
- if an ONC/RPC error occurs.
java.io.IOException
- if an I/O error occurs.Method Detail |

- if an ONC/RPC error occurs.public void call(int procedureNumber, int versionNumber, XdrAble params, XdrAble result) throws OncRpcException
Please note that while this method supports call batching by
setting the communication timeout to zero
(setTimeout(0)
) you should better use
batchCall(int, org.acplt.oncrpc.XdrAble, boolean)
as it provides better control over when the
batch should be flushed to the server.
call
in class OncRpcClient
procedureNumber
- Procedure number of the procedure to call.versionNumber
- Protocol version number.params
- The parameters of the procedure to call, contained
in an object which implements the XdrAble
interface.result
- The object receiving the result of the procedure call.
OncRpcException
- if an ONC/RPC error occurs.public void batchCall(int procedureNumber, XdrAble params, boolean flush) throws OncRpcException
OncRpcTcpClient client = new OncRpcTcpClient( InetAddress.getByName("localhost"), myprogramnumber, myprogramversion, OncRpcProtocols.ONCRPC_TCP); client.callBatch(42, myparams, false); client.callBatch(42, myotherparams, false); client.callBatch(42, myfinalparams, true);In the example above, three calls are batched in a row and only be sent all together with the third call. Note that batched calls must not expect replies, with the only exception being the last call in a batch:
client.callBatch(42, myparams, false); client.callBatch(42, myotherparams, false); client.call(43, myfinalparams, myfinalresult);
